CPT Executive Management Jobs
Executive Management CPT jobs place F-1 students in roles spanning strategic planning, organizational leadership, and operations oversight. Your DSO must authorize CPT before your start date, and the position must directly connect to your degree program. Roles at this level typically involve cross-functional decision-making and may require part-time or full-time CPT authorization depending on program requirements.

Does an executive management role qualify for CPT authorization?
Yes, if the role directly integrates with your enrolled degree program. Your DSO evaluates whether the position reflects the competencies your curriculum develops, such as organizational strategy, corporate finance, or operations management. Titles like VP of Operations or Director of Strategy qualify when your coursework maps to those functions. Generic coordinator roles rebranded as executive management typically don't pass DSO review.
Can I work in an executive management CPT role before my program ends?
CPT authorization must be in place before your first day of work, and it's tied to your current academic term. You can begin an executive management CPT position while still enrolled, but the role must remain integral to your curriculum for each authorized period. If the position extends across semesters, your DSO re-evaluates authorization each term and you'll need updated documentation from your employer.

What happens to my CPT authorization if my executive management role changes significantly?
Any material change to your job duties, employer, or work location requires a new CPT authorization from your DSO. Moving from a strategic planning function to a sales leadership role, for example, constitutes a scope change that your school must re-evaluate. Operating under an outdated authorization risks your F-1 status, so notify your DSO before accepting any structural change to the position.
Does full-time CPT in an executive management role affect my future H-1B eligibility?
Full-time CPT doesn't affect H-1B visa eligibility directly, but it eliminates your OPT eligibility if used for 12 or more months. Losing OPT removes your cap-gap protection and your buffer period to secure H-1B sponsorship after graduation. If your executive management CPT runs full-time, coordinate closely with your DSO and a future employer about timing your H-1B filing through USCIS before your authorized work period ends.
